Plenty of people have been posting plenty of things (myself included) about THE HOBBIT: AN UNEXPECTED JOURNEY (and the HOBBIT adventure as a whole) ever since it was first announced.  And I’ve been following as much as I can as often as I can, because this is just about my most anticipated film this side of possible.  But in all the time I’ve spent reading and watching various thoughts and observations and comments and curses, one little something seems to have gone rarely mentioned by anybody really: there is still a great deal of footage and plot progression that has yet to be revealed, even for just THE HOBBIT: AN UNEXPECTED JOURNEY alone.  Case in point: the extended fight scenes and footage of the Trolls that can be seen in the post-production blog below.

But beyond even those things, I should imagine that there’s still much left to be seen.  Trailers and photos have skirted around the same segments of footage, revealing different angles and lines and revelations surrounding the familiar beats in the first section of the book.  And yet it has been made plenty clear that Peter Jackson and company have woven in all sorts of other characters and journeys and sequences and lines and conflicts in with those that fans of the book are already familiar with.  So for those of you who think you know the film, who think you already know everything that’s going to happen? All I have to say this:

It is my suspicion that a great many audience members will be very surprised come December 14th, and I for one can’t wait to hear and discuss and debate all about it.
